An almost complete copper alloy strap mount in the form of an acorn. Probable sixteenth or seventeenth century date (AD 1500 - AD 1700). Length 24mm, width 11.5mm and 2mm thick. Weight 2.34g. The mount is convex at the front and flat at the rear. At the front the seed (or fruit) is plain. The cupula comprises about half the length of the piece and is decorated with low relief criss-cross hatching. At the base of the cupula is an old break where the stalk formerly protruded. The rear face has two integral spikes on the longitudinal centre-line. The top spike curves to the right and the lower spike curves to the left. The ends of each spike are missing. The piece is in fair condition and has small patches of a mid-green patina although it is also slightly corroded. Traces of tinning at the front.

Notes:

This acorn mount is similar to another mount found in Shalfleet Parish, Isle of Wight. See Portable Antiquities Scheme find: IOW-06FCB3. Other acorn mounts are also recorded on the Portable Antiquities Scheme database. Mounts in similar form and style have been published by Read. These published mounts have been dated by Read to c. seventeenth century (Read 2001, 29, fig. 22, refs. 331-334).
